Summary

CHRISTENSEN CONSTRUCTION COMPANY has accumulated 24 OSHA violations across 7 inspections over 26 years of recorded history, with $9,825 in total assessed penalties.

The establishment sits in the 100th percentile for violations within its industry-state peer group of 1,887 employers. Inspection frequency runs at the 98th percentile. The most recent enforcement activity was recorded 12 years ago.

About this data

This profile aggregates federal enforcement records on CHRISTENSEN CONSTRUCTION COMPANY from every major federal compliance and enforcement source plus the UVA Corporate Prosecution Registry. OSHA workplace safety inspections, WHD wage cases, MSHA mine safety, EPA environmental enforcement, NLRB labor relations, OFLC visa/labor certification, FMCSA motor carrier registration, SAM.gov debarments, CMS nursing-home records, BLS industry safety benchmarks, OSHA ITA self-reported injury rates, SEC enforcement and financial disclosures, CPSC and NHTSA recalls.

Establishments are matched across agencies using normalized employer name, state, and ZIP code.

OSHA citations typically appear 3–8 months after the inspection, so very recent enforcement actions may not yet be reflected. Profiles may be incomplete if the establishment operates under multiple legal names or files under variations our entity-matching rules don’t yet cover.
